MSDS

Material Safety

MSDS BRSWF THORIUM FLUORIDE PATINAL (R)

Hazards

Ld50 lc50 mixture: none specified by manufacturer.

routes of entry: inhalation: yes skin: yes ingestion: no
reports of carcinogenicity: ntp: no iarc: no osha: no
health hazards acute and chronic: eyes: may cause irritation on contact
with the eys. Skin: may cause irritation on contact with the skin.

ingestion: effects unknown, treat as toxic.

explanation of carcinogenicity: radioactive.

effects of overexposure: inhalation: expected to cause coughing,
wheezing, and general respiratory tract irritation after inhalation
of vapors or dust.

medical cond aggravated by exposure: not known.

First Aid

First aid: eyes: rinse with copious amounts of tepid water for 15
minutes call a physician. Skin: remove excess material with a clean
cloth & wash affected area with soap & warm water. Inhalation:
remove to unco ntaminated area & administer oxygen as needed. If
not breathing, give artificia respiration & contact a physician.

ingestion: give 1 or 2 glasses of warm water & induce vomiting if
conscious. See doc.

Chemical Properties

Hcc: a1
melt/freeze pt: m.P/f.P text: 2030f,1110c
spec gravity: 6.3
solubility in water: insoluble
appearance and odor: off white granules. Odorless.

Reactivity

Stability indicator/materials to avoid: yes
acids, alkalis, strong oxidizers.

stability condition to avoid: fire or excess heat.

hazardous decomposition products: f-
conditions to avoid polymerization: will not occur.

Proper Disposal

Waste disposal methods: send to licensed radioactive material disposal
facility.
